What digital marketing tactics and strategies have you implemented in previous roles?

Approach

To effectively answer the interview question, "What digital marketing tactics and strategies have you implemented in previous roles?", follow this structured framework:

  1. Identify Relevant Experiences

Reflect on your past roles and pinpoint specific digital marketing strategies you have successfully executed.

  • Use the STAR Method

Employ the Situation, Task, Action, Result (STAR) method to articulate your experiences clearly.

  • Highlight Measurable Outcomes

Ensure that you include metrics or KPIs that demonstrate the success of your strategies.

  • Be Adaptable

Tailor your response to align with the job description and the company’s marketing objectives.

Key Points

  • Specificity is Key: Provide concrete examples of tactics and strategies.

  • Quantifiable Results: Use numbers to showcase the impact of your efforts.

  • Alignment with Company Goals: Show how your strategies can benefit the prospective employer.

  • Variety of Tactics: Discuss a range of digital marketing methods such as SEO, PPC, social media, email marketing, and content marketing.

Standard Response

Sample Answer:

"In my previous role as a Digital Marketing Specialist at XYZ Company, I implemented various digital marketing tactics that significantly enhanced our online presence and customer engagement.

Situation: When I joined XYZ Company, the brand was struggling with low website traffic and minimal social media engagement.

Task: My primary task was to develop and execute a comprehensive digital marketing strategy to increase brand visibility and drive more traffic to the website.

Action:

  • Search Engine Optimization (SEO): I conducted a thorough SEO audit of our website and identified key areas for improvement. I optimized the website's content with targeted keywords, improved page load speeds, and enhanced meta descriptions.

  • Content Marketing: I launched a blog that provided valuable insights related to our industry. This not only improved our SEO rankings but also positioned us as thought leaders.

  • Social Media Marketing: I developed a social media calendar and ran targeted ad campaigns across Meta and Instagram, tailoring our messaging to different audience segments.

  • Email Marketing: I revamped our email marketing strategy by segmenting our audience and creating personalized campaigns. This involved A/B testing subject lines and call-to-action buttons to increase open rates and click-through rates.

Result: Within six months, we saw a 50% increase in website traffic, a 30% growth in social media followers, and our email open rates improved by 25%. These strategies not only drove traffic but also contributed to a 15% increase in sales during the same period.

This experience taught me the importance of a multi-channel approach in digital marketing and the value of analyzing data to refine strategies continually."

Tips & Variations

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  • Vagueness: Avoid general statements without specific examples.

  • Lack of Metrics: Failing to quantify results can weaken your response.

  • Overly Technical Jargon: Use accessible language to ensure clarity.

Alternative Ways to Answer

  • Highlight Different Strategies: If you have experience in a specific area like SEO or PPC, focus your response on that tactic.

  • Industry-Specific Focus: Tailor your answer by emphasizing strategies relevant to the industry of the prospective employer, such as B2B vs. B2C tactics.

Role-Specific Variations

  • Technical Roles: Discuss tools like Google Analytics, SEMrush, or HubSpot that you used to implement strategies.

  • Managerial Roles: Highlight leadership in cross-functional teams and strategy formulation.

  • Creative Roles: Focus on innovative campaigns and brand storytelling elements.

Follow-Up Questions

  • Can you elaborate on the tools you used to track the success of your campaigns?

  • How do you stay updated with the latest digital marketing trends?

  • What challenges did you face while implementing these strategies, and how did you overcome them?

  • Can you discuss a time when a strategy did not perform as expected and what you learned from it?
